UTI thresholds:

UTI will be on tonight's watch list, but I would like to point out that it has been bouncing some in its current range. The thresholds it needs to clear are wonderfully simple - $14, $15, $16, $19, and $20.The first two are minor reversal points, the second two are interim ceilings, and the last is the recovery point from the down gap several months ago. Basically, if UTI clears one threshold, and doesn't penetrate the next within 2-4 days, then you would sell on the intraday reversal, but not the leveling.
